Japanese star makes history with skateboarding gold
Japan's Yuto Horigome has won the first-ever skateboarding competition at the Olympic Games, taking gold in the men's street category in the city where he learned to skate as a kid and where his sport is often frowned upon.

Barty crashes out of Olympics in shock loss
Ash Barty has crashed out in the first round of the Tokyo Olympics women's singles tournament, going down in straight sets to Spain's Sara Sorribes Tormo.
Andy Murray won't defend Olympics crown
Two-time defending champion Andy Murray withdrew from the singles tournament at the Tokyo Olympics on Sunday because of a right quad strain.
